Commercial Property Clearing in Houston, TX
Commercial property clearing services involve the removal of unwanted structures, debris, vegetation, and other obstructions from a property to prepare it for development, renovation, or sale. These services typically cover a range of projects, including demolishing old buildings, clearing land for new construction, removing overgrown vegetation, and disposing of waste materials. Property owners often seek this service to ensure their site is safe, accessible, and ready for the next phase of development or use, making it essential to understand the scope of work, any necessary permits, and the condition of existing structures before requesting assistance.
Before requesting commercial property clearing, property owners should consider the size and complexity of the project, including whether there are any hazardous materials or existing structures that require special handling. Clarifying the extent of debris removal, the presence of underground utilities, and the desired end state of the land can help ensure the service aligns with project goals. Additionally, understanding local regulations and obtaining necessary permissions can facilitate a smoother process and help avoid potential delays.

Common Commercial Property Clearing Jobs
Commercial Property Clearing - Removing debris, old equipment, and clutter to prepare spaces for new development or renovation.
Office Space Clearing - Clearing out furniture, partitions, and office supplies to create a clean, functional environment.
Retail Space Cleanup - Removing fixtures, signage, and debris after lease termination or before reopening.
Industrial Site Clearing - Safely removing machinery, pallets, and waste from manufacturing or warehouse facilities.
Construction Debris Removal - Clearing leftover materials, rubble, and waste from building or remodeling projects.
Land and Lot Clearing - Preparing vacant land by removing trees, brush, and unwanted structures for development.
